We live in the wine-growing landscape of Piedmont, Langhe-Roero, a world heritage site .
Piedmont ,our region , also stands out for the excellent wines,cheeses, quality meat, homemade pasta and truffles .
This specific part of Italy has a very vast cultural and artistic heritage, full of medieval castles, ancient churches and Roman houses.
If you were our guests, I would certainly recommend you to visit the most important cities in this area such as Alba,Torino and Milano . With only half an hour by bus we find a city known for its white truffle. The Cathedral, rebuilt in Gothic style, has a bell tower from which to admire city views. Not far away, the Church of San Giovanni Battista that hosts. works of art from the 14th century. Then at one hour by bus ,we find Turin known for being the first capital of Italy. After that with just two hours by train we find the famous Milan an industrial and economic center, world capital of fashion and design together with Paris.
In case you are interested we are a few hours from the sea and the Alps.
